Patrick Balfour, 3rd Baron Kinross

Born: June 25, 1904
Died: June 4, 1976 (aged 71)
Bio: John Patrick Douglas Balfour, 3rd Baron Kinross was a Scottish historian and writer noted for his biography of Mustafa Kemal Atatürk and other works on Islamic history.
Known for:
- The Ottoman centuries
- Atatürk, the rebirth of a nation (1964)
- Grand Tour: Diary of an Eastward Journey (1935)
- The Windsor years (1967)
